City Statistics and Other Information About Minnetonka

Demographics

From a total population of 53,720, Minnetonka has a median age of 44. The average age of males, in Minnetonka, is 42 while the average age of females is 47. When you compare the median age of men and women in Minnetonka, there is an average difference of 4.23 years.

Income

The median income of individuals, in Minnetonka, is $81,669 while the average household income is $115,502. In 2029, the average income per capita for Minnetonka is expected to be $81,669.
